Information Security Specialist 1
The Commonwealth of Pennsylvania is offering an opportunity for an Information Security Specialist 1 in the Security Office. This role involves safeguarding information system assets by identifying and responding to IT security threats and incidents, as well as monitoring security applications and tools.

Responsibilities
Monitor IT security applications and tools to detect anomalies, assess alerts, and differentiate false positives from actual threats
Investigate alerts to identify root causes, resolve or escalate incidents to the Chief Information Security Officer (CISO), and ensure compliance with established policy and procedures
Schedule and conduct vulnerability scans to identify system vulnerabilities
Define corrective actions and identify residual risks, creating and implementing compensating controls to mitigate vulnerabilities, and monitoring ongoing progress
Monitor and analyze vulnerability dashboards and security incident reports using established tools
Respond to user access requests, granting or denying them based upon established policy and procedure
Route and respond to user support requests
Qualification
Required
One year as a Network Specialist 1 (Commonwealth job title or equivalent Federal Government job title, as determined by the Office of Administration); or
Two years of experience performing technical work in information technology security, network support, or network administration, and an associate's degree in any information technology field; or
A bachelor's degree in any information technology field
Applicants will be considered to have met the educational requirements once they are within 3 months of graduating with a qualifying degree/credit
You must meet the PA residency requirement
You must be able to perform essential job functions
You must pass a background investigation
An applicant with a felony conviction within the last ten years of their prospective date of employment is not permitted to work for the PLCB, per section 210(c) of the Pennsylvania Liquor Code
Other criminal convictions will be reviewed on a case-by-case basis
